How to choose an ECA organization?

What is an ECA and why do you need it?

An Educational Credential Assessment (ECA) is a document used by IRCC to verify foreign degrees, diplomas, or certificates (or other educational credentials) to make sure they are valid and equal to a completed Canadian secondary or post-secondary credential. ECA is absolutely required for all foreign credentials, regardless of whether you studied in the US, Australia, Europe (Bologna process), post-Soviet countries, Africa, or Asia. Only educational credentials obtained in Canada are exempt from ECA.

It is mandatory that you include your ECA report reference number when you’re creating an Express Entry profile. Without having a valid ECA and the actual ECA report reference number you will not be awarded any points for education and won’t be able to submit your profile to the pool (unless you have educational credentials received from a Canadian institution). So, it is highly important that you start preparing your ECA long before you even create an Express Entry profile. ECA reports are valid for 5 years, so it makes sense to get it done as soon as possible.

Where to get an ECA? (List of designated ECA organizations)

Immigration, Refugees and Citizenship Canada (IRCC) designated 5 organizations and 2 professional bodies (updated July 20, 2022) that can provide ECA services. Each designated organization and professional body has different processing times, procedures, and fees. You may also get different results of your assessment with each organization - some organizations may not work with your educational institution, or may not recognize your educational credential. For this reason, you’ll need to do thorough research to see whether your education will be considered by a particular ECA organization and whether you’ll be awarded a desired equivalency for your credentials.

Below is the list of designated ECA organizations and professional bodies:

Name of the Organization Designated on
World Education Services April 17, 2013
Comparative Education Service: University of Toronto School of Continuing Studies April 17, 2013
International Credential Assessment Service of Canada April 17, 2013
International Qualifications Assessment Service August 6, 2015
International Credential Evaluation Service August 6, 2015
Name of the Professional Body
Medical Council of Canada April 17, 2013
Pharmacy Examining Board of Canada (professional body for Pharmacists) January 6, 2014

We’ll not be covering the Medical Council of Canada and Pharmacy Examining Board of Canada in this blog post, as these professional bodies issue assessments to a very narrow list of candidates and will require a standalone blog post delineating their key differences. Instead, we’ll focus on 5 ECA designated organizations only. To better demonstrate how the process may differ depending on the country and organization policies we will use two hypothetical scenarios and check the requirements for the following random and hypothetical credentials:

  • Master in Marketing Management from the University of Delhi - (New Delhi, India), and

  • Master of Laws from National University “Odesa Law Academy” - (Odesa, Ukraine).

Now, let’s analyze each organization and look at their key differences in processing these two credentials. Please note, the comparison provided below is not meant to advertise or highlight a particular organization and is solely a summary of publicly available (but not exhaustive) information about each organization:

World Education Services (WES)

Processing fee: $240 CAD + Delivery cost (Standard delivery - $10 CAD; or Courier Delivery - $85 CAD)

Processing times: 35 days (as of July 2022) from the time all of your supporting documents have arrived to WES.

Required documents:

Master in Marketing Management from the University of Delhi:

  • If you have an Indian master’s degree or an Indian postgraduate diploma you must also provide your bachelor’s degree documents (exceptions available);

  • A clear, legible photocopy of the final or provisional degree certificate (sent electronically);

  • Statement of Marks (University Issued and Attested) (sent electronically).

Master of Laws from National University “Odesa Law Academy”:

  • Academic Transcript (has to be verified through the Information and Image Center under the Ministry of Education and Science before it is electronically sent to WES);

  • Degree Certificate (has to be verified through the Information and Image Center under the Ministry of Education and Science before it is electronically sent to WES).

Typical WES assessment results:

  • Bachelors (3 years) - typically evaluated as Bachelor’s degree

  • B.Pharm / M.Pharm - typically evaluated as Bachelor’s degree and PGD/Bachelor's degree respectively

  • B.Com / B.A followed by LLB - typically evaluated as a professional degree

  • M.Tech / MCA /M.E / M.ED - typically evaluated as a Master’s degree

  • M.SC / M.Com / M.A - typically evaluated as either a Postgraduate Diploma or Bachelors degree

  • MBA - typically all Indian Universities MBA is assessed as a Post Graduate Diploma of one year

  • BDS / MDS - typically evaluated as a Professional degree

Main advantages:

  1. Fast processing times

  2. Usually is more “generous” in their assessments. For example, the “Specialist diploma” (1-year post-bachelor degree) issued in many post-soviet countries is normally recognized as a “Master’s Degree” by WES, while other organizations often recognize it as a “1-year postgraduate certificate”.

  3. Most popular ECA organization.

Main disadvantages:

  1. A little more expensive compared to other organizations.

Comparative Education Service (UofT) (CES)

Processing fee: $210 CAD + Delivery cost (Optional Certified Electronic Copy - $20 CAD; Courier within Canada and US - $35 CAD; International Courier - $80 CAD)

Processing times: 10 weeks (as of July 2022) from the time all of your supporting documents have arrived at CES.

Required documents:

Master in Marketing Management from the University of Delhi:

  • Scanned copy of government-issued ID;

  • Scanned color copy of both sides of the Final or provisional diploma/degree certificate (submitted electronically with the application);

  • Scanned color copy of mark sheets/statement of marks for each year of study issued by the State Board of Technical Education, the State Council of Nursing and Midwifery, and/or the awarding university/institution (submitted electronically with the application);

  • Verified/attested mark sheets or statement of marks:

    • sent to the CES directly from the State Board of Technical Education, the State Nursing Council, and/or the awarding university/institution;

    • forwarded by the applicant in a sealed in original institution’s envelope (if the institution issued the mark sheets to the applicant);

    • electronic or digitalized institutional documents can be sent through MailTranscripts, TrueCopy, Worldwide Transcripts; or

    • official electronic transcripts can be sent directly to CES by the academic institution/the examination board.

Master of Laws from National University “Odesa Law Academy”:

  • Scanned copy of government-issued ID;

  • Scanned color copy of both sides of Final Degree/diploma certificates in Ukrainian (+ Translation) (Submitted electronically with the application);

  • Scanned color copy of both sides of Academic records in Ukrainian (+ Translation) (Submitted electronically with the application);

  • Official academic records in Ukrainian ( Official academic records, or Verified/attested copy of the academic records, or Verified/attested copy of the academic records through the Information and Image Center (ENIC Ukraine) under the Ministry of Education and Science) (+ Translation):

    • Sent directly to the CES office by the institution you attended, in an institution-sealed envelope; or

    • You can forward the original institution-sealed envelope to our office if the institution has released the official transcript to you.

Typical CES assessment results:

  • Bachelors – typically evaluated as Bachelors only

  • BDS / MDS - often evaluated as a professional degree

  • B.Pharm / M.Pharm – often evaluated as Bachelors and PGD/Bachelors respectively

  • MBA - typically all Indian universities MBA are assessed as Masters (usually better results compared to WES)

  • M.A / M.SC / M.Com – typically evaluated as Masters

  • M.Tech / MCA / M.E / M.Ed - typically evaluated as either a postgraduate diploma or Bachelors

Main advantages:

  1. Offers Expedited Processing (5 business days). There is a cap of 10 expedited applications per month on a first come first served basis. Expedited processing incurs a fee of $499 in addition to CES regular processing fees (for a total of $719 CAD).

  2. For some countries offers a variety of alternatives and flexibility in required documents.

  3. Cheaper than WES

Main disadvantages:

  1. Longer processing times, compared to WES.

  2. Has a more stringent list of eligible issuing institutions.

  3. Can have a stricter assessment process compared to other institutions. For example, consider this statement on CES website:

    “…As a result of a significant influx of suspicious documents from India, official/verified/attested academic documents for programs completed at an Indian institution/university will experience delays due to further authentication measures taken to confirm the authenticity of those documents…”

International Credential Assessment Service of Canada (ICAS)

Processing fee: $200 CAD + Delivery cost (Courier within Canada - $25 CAD, Courier within US - $35 CAD; International Courier - $85 CAD)

Processing times: 30 weeks (as of July 2022) from the time all of your supporting documents have arrived at ICAS.

Required documents:

Master in Marketing Management from the University of Delhi:

  • Clear, complete photocopy of the Diploma / Degree Certificate (submitted by the applicant) (+ Translations);

  • Clear, complete photocopies of the mark sheets for each year of study (submitted by the applicant) (+ Translations);

  • Statements of graduation and marks certificates for each year of study for the diploma/degree sent directly to our office by the university along with the Official Records Request Form (or technical education board) (submitted directly to ICAS by the institution/awarding body).

Master of Laws from National University “Odesa Law Academy”:

  • Clear, complete photocopy of the Diploma (submitted by the applicant) (+ Translations);

  • Clear, complete photocopy of the Diploma Supplement / Academic Record (submitted by the applicant) (+ Translations);

  • Diploma, Diploma supplement, Translations, and Official Records Request Form verified through the Information and Image Centre of the Ministry of Education and Science of the Ukraine and submitted directly to ICAS.

Main advantages:

  1. Less popular organization, hence can be used as an alternative if other ECA organizations have significant backlog. Yet, this advantage is of less significance due to inherently long processing times.

Main disadvantages:

  1. Very long processing times.

  2. Does not accept documents sent by the applicant in an official institution sealed envelope. See this remark on ICAS website: “…Documents submitted to ICAS in a sealed envelope by an applicant or another third party are not considered to be official documents and will not be accepted…”

International Qualification Assessment Service (IQAS)

Processing fee: $200 CAD + Delivery cost (Courier within Canada - $15 CAD; International Courier - $75 CAD)

Processing times: 14 weeks for one credential (as of July 2022) from the time all of your supporting documents have arrived at IQAS. At least 4 more weeks if the applicant is seeking assessment for more than one credential.

Required documents:

Master in Marketing Management from the University of Delhi:

  • Diploma / Degree (submitted with the IQAS application by the applicant) (+ Translations);

  • Academic transcript / Examination results (submitted by the applicant) (+ Translations):

    • sent either by the applicant or issuing institution in a sealed envelope that is signed/stamped across the back flap by the official;

    • if the institution offers online verification of credentials, the applicant can provide IQAS with access; or

    • The issuing authority may email transcripts directly via Truecopy or WorldwideTranscripts.

Master of Laws from National University “Odesa Law Academy”:

  • Degree certificate (submitted with the IQAS application by the applicant) (+ Translations);

  • Academic transcript:

    • either by the applicant or issuing institution in a sealed envelope that is signed/stamped across the back flap by the official;

    • if the issuing authority uses trusted digital services to transmit academic credentials, provide IQAS with access to your electronic documents; or

    • The issuing authority of your credentials may email transcripts directly to IQAS via Digitary.

Typical IQAS assessment results:

  • Bachelors – usually evaluated as Bachelors only

  • BDS / MDS - often evaluated as a professional degree

  • B.Pharm / M.Pharm – usually evaluated as Bachelors and PGD/Bachelors respectively

  • B.Com / B.A followed by LLB - often evaluated as Professional degree

  • MBA - typically all Indian universities MBA are assessed as Masters

  • M.A / M.SC / M.Com – usually evaluated as Masters

  • M.Tech / MCA / M.E / M.Ed - often evaluated as Masters

Main advantages:

  1. Very lenient assessment process.

  2. Relaxed requirements for the documents and official transcripts. Often the applicant can send all documents without directly engaging the institution.

  3. One of the cheapest ECA options.

Main disadvantages:

  1. Relatively long processing times.

The International Credential Evaluation Service (ICES)

Processing fee: $200 CAD + Delivery cost (Courier within Canada - $26 CAD; International Courier - $75 CAD)

Processing times: 25 weeks for one credential (as of July, 2022) from the time all of your supporting documents have arrived to ICES.

Required documents:

Master in Marketing Management from the University of Delhi:

  • Diploma / Degree (sent directly by the issuing institution in a sealed envelope that is signed/stamped by the institution) (+ Translations);

  • Mark cards for each year of study (sent directly by the issuing institution in a sealed envelope that is signed/stamped by the institution) (+ Translations).

Master of Laws from National University “Odesa Law Academy”:

  • Diploma / Degree (sent directly by the issuing institution in a sealed envelope that is signed/stamped by the institution) (+ Translations);

  • Attachment to the diploma or Academic Certificate (sent directly by the issuing institution in a sealed envelope that is signed/stamped by the institution) (+ Translations).

Typical ICES assessment results:

  • Bachelors – usually evaluated as Bachelors only

  • BDS / MDS - often evaluated as a professional degree

  • B.Pharm / M.Pharm – typically evaluated as Bachelors and PGD/Bachelors respectively

  • MBA - as a rule of thumb all Indian universities MBA are assessed as Masters

  • M.A / M.SC / M.Com – typically evaluated as Masters

  • M.Tech / MCA / M.E / M.Ed - normally evaluated as Masters

Main advantages:

  1. Somewhat lenient assessment process.

  2. Relaxed requirements for some countries. For example, there is no requirement to obtain verification from ENIC for Ukrainian applicants, compared to WES.

  3. One of the cheapest ECA options.

Main disadvantages:

  1. Long processing times.

  2. As of June 2022, The International Credential Evaluation Service no longer accepts official documentation from any 3rd party transcript services (such as Truecopy, World Transcript, India Transcripts, etc.). All new applicants must arrange for official documentation directly from the issuing institution.

  3. Large list of ineligible institutions for which ECA will not be processed (some countries, for example, in India).

Conclusion - How to choose the best ECA organization?

There is no definite answer to this question and the answer will vary from candidate to candidate. The choice of the best ECA organization will depend on your institution, country, financial situation, and time constraints. However, when choosing an ECA organization you should keep in mind the following:

1. You should start your research in advance. Some organizations may take up to 30 weeks to complete an ECA and this can cost you your only chance to ever immigrate to Canada (if for example, you lose age points while waiting for the ECA report). The sooner you start the process of obtaining your ECA the better!

2. The same credentials may get different assessment results from different organizations. Do your research around the web to find out about past experience from other Express Entry applicants. 3. If in doubt and if you can afford it, consider applying to several ECA organizations at once to minimize the chance of not getting the desired ECA results. This will save you time should one of the organizations award you not favorable assessment.

4. Check your country-specific requirements with all organizations, shortlist the best options, and narrow down the list to one or two best ECA organizations after considering the factors, such as the processing time, cost, and expected ECA results.

5. If applying together with your spouse or common-law partner, consider obtaining the ECA not only for the primary applicant but for the secondary applicant as well.
